B modeling ============== Characteristics of modeling ----------------------------------- Modeling is COQUE_3D. The model consists of: * 662 elements, * 2267 knots, of which: * 462 triangles with 7 knots, * 200 quadrilaterals with 9 knots. Edges :math:`\mathrm{AB}`, :math:`\mathrm{BC}`, :math:`\mathrm{CD}`, and :math:`\mathrm{DA}` are embedded. The plate is subjected to a temperature gradient of :math:`100°C` in thickness. This gradient is uniform across the plate. Tested sizes and results ------------------------------ We're testing moments :math:`\mathrm{MXX}` and :math:`\mathrm{MYY}`. These values are given in the coordinate system local to the plate, chosen parallel to the sides.
